1. Understand Your Equipment
To create captivating artistic photography, it's crucial to thoroughly understand your equipment. Familiarize yourself with your camera settings, including ISO, aperture, and shutter speed. Each setting plays a significant role in how your image will turn out. For example, a low ISO is ideal for capturing images in bright conditions, while a high ISO can help in low-light situations but may introduce noise. Invest time in practice and experimentation, as this will provide a solid foundation for your artistry.
2. Explore Composition Techniques
Composition is key in photography. Techniques such as the Rule of Thirds, leading lines, and framing can drastically improve your images. The Rule of Thirds involves dividing your frame into a 3x3 grid and placing key elements along the lines or at their intersections. Leading lines guide the viewer’s eye through the image, and framing can be achieved using natural elements like trees or doorways. Understanding these concepts can help you create well-balanced and engaging photos.
3. Experiment with Lighting
Lighting can transform a photograph. Natural light, for instance, offers soft shadows and highlights, enhancing texture and detail. Golden hour, which occurs shortly after sunrise and before sunset, provides a warm, magical quality to images. Conversely, artificial light can create stark contrasts and dramatic effects. Don’t shy away from experimenting with backlighting or silhouettes to convey emotions in your artwork.

5. Post-Processing Matters
Editing is an integral part of modern photography. Software like Adobe Lightroom and Photoshop offers tools for enhancing colors, contrast, and sharpness. However, it’s essential to maintain a natural look unless intentional stylization is your goal. Begin with basic adjustments like exposure and white balance, then move onto more advanced techniques, such as retouching and compositing. Engaging in post-processing can elevate your work and align it more closely with your vision.
